The property at 10/11 North Esplanade is a unit
Glenelg North Beach is approximately 0.8 km away, making it a short walk to the shoreline
Anzac Highway connects Adelaide to Glenelg, and Tapleys Hill Road runs north–south through the area, offering convenient road access
The Glenelg Tram stops within about 1 km (Stop 16 Jetty Rd and Stop 17 Moseley Square) and Adelaide Metro bus routes serve the suburb
Residents can walk to the Patawalonga River (0.3 km), Holdfast Bay (0.3 km), Luna Park Glenelg (0.8 km), The Beachouse (0.9 km), The Old Gum Tree (0.9 km), and Jimmy Melrose Park (1.0 km)
The Jetty Road shopping and dining precinct is a short walk from the unit, offering a variety of shops and eateries
According to the 2011 census, Glenelg North had 5,699 residents with a near‑even gender split, 72.9% Australian‑born, and a slightly older age profile than the national average
